NXP LPC1342FBD4 Microcontroller
The NXP LPC1342FBD4 is a highly capable microcontroller that is part of the LPC1300 series, designed to offer a perfect blend of power efficiency, performance, and cost-effectiveness. This microcontroller is based on a 32-bit ARM Cortex-M3 processor, which is renowned for its exceptional interrupt handling, reduced debugging, and enhanced deterministic real-time control.
Key Features:
- CPU: 32-bit ARM Cortex-M3 processor running at up to 72 MHz.
- Memory: It comes with 32KB of on-chip flash memory and 8KB of SRAM, providing ample space for complex programs and efficient data handling.
- Digital Peripherals: Includes 42 General Purpose I/O (GPIO) pins, multiple timers, and up to 26 General Purpose I/O (GPIO) pins with configurable pull-up/pull-down resistors.
- Serial Interfaces: Features a range of serial interfaces including UART, I2C, and SPI, allowing for flexible communication options with other devices and peripherals.
- Analog Features: Comes with a 10-bit ADC with 8 channels, enabling the microcontroller to interface with analog sensors and devices.
- Clock System: An internal RC oscillator provides a stable clock signal, eliminating the need for external clocking components.
- Power Management: Multiple power modes including an ultra-low power Deep Sleep mode, which is ideal for battery-powered applications.
- Package: Available in a compact 48-pin LQFP package, which is suitable for space-constrained applications.
Applications:
The LPC1342FBD4 is versatile and can be used in a variety of applications. It is particularly well-suited for industrial control, medical systems, e-metering, motor control, alarm systems, and many other embedded applications where efficient processing and low power consumption are essential.
Development Support:
Developers can take advantage of NXP's extensive range of development tools for the LPC1300 series, including the LPCXpresso development platform. This platform provides a seamless development experience with a comprehensive suite of software and hardware tools to help accelerate the product development process.